When Does School Start in Branford for 2013-14?

We may be in the throes of summer, but for planning purposes, here's the rundown of the 2013-14 Branford school calendar.


It's been happening for weeks, seemingly earlier and earlier each year – back-to-school talk. With school getting out so late this year thanks to hurricanes and snow days, it seemed like we were seeing back-to-school ads as soon as the kids stepped off the bus. 

And even though we're enjoying the height of summer, the 2013-14 school year is creeping closer. So when do students in the Branford School District head back? Wednesday, Aug. 28.

The students go just three days before having Monday, Sept. 2 off for Labor Day and then two more before having Thursday, Sept. 5 off for Rosh Hashanah. Longer breaks for the upcoming year include a holiday recess in December and a week off for April vacation, as well as short breaks for Thanksgiving and Presidents' Day. 

The last day of school is scheduled for Tuesday, June 10 (remember, school was supposed to let out on June 12 for the 2012-13 school year!), though students can go as late as Tuesday, June 24 if there are 10 school closings. Days exceeding that will be taken from April break, starting at the beginning.

And if you have a student in elementary school, remember, school starts (and gets out) 10 minutes later this year, running from 8:55 a.m. to 3:25 p.m.
